Verify that your Windows has the latest Micrososft software updates.
Disable and remove all 3rd-party firewall software.
Disable and remove all VPN software.
Check the network adapter that it is classified by Windows as “private” connection.
If you hve more than one network adapter in the machine, disable all but one. Wired, preferably.
Download the Plex server installer for 64bit
Install it into the default location on drive C: – i.e. C:\Program Files\Plex\Plex Media Server
Make sure it is working, but create only a small test library with 1 or 2 videos in it.
Once you have verified that it is working as expected, follow this guide to move the Plex data folder onto your drive D: [HowTo] An extended guide on how to move the Plex data folder on Windows
